About The Artwork

It hurts so much (It is so painful), so hard and is accompanied by great internal tension. Easy and simple is an illusion. It is so easy to be yourself, but at the same time it is impossible. At birth, we were given heavy luggage, we had begun to carry it when we were babies. It is impossible to spread your wings and become complete when there is a weight on your back. And it's a shame not to reveal your purpose, to carry this load all your life. You must decide to throw it off and go in your direction, otherwise you will not build what you want. And it is accompanied by tearing wild feelings, as if this backpack is your own part, which is sewn to your wings. The pain is normal and temporary. Stop looking for a better life just by watching through the window - throw off your backpack, break the glass and fly into the free sky.

Orlova Elena is a Russian artist from Novosibirsk City, the capital of Siberia. Since her childhood, the drawing has been a way to immerse herself and talk to a deep inner world. Now, the drawing processes are conscious and reflect the inner state of the artist and the reality around us and processes. The artist graduated from the Novosibirsk Art and Graphic Institute in 2014. Elena currently lives and works in Novosibirsk. The artist found her style immediately and spontaneously while studying at the institute: "I just started to paint what comes from within, and it resonated with the outer world." Artist Statement: “Drawing for me is a way to stop and realize what is really happening, to see it. I fight for my creativity and show people my love of life. Stop hiding what's really happening. I open up and allow all the processes and energies that are in this life to exist. The purpose of my work is to help you realize and experience your pain, a difficult feelings after which healing comes"
